Height-resolved dry-air mole fraction of atmospheric methane, version 1.0. CLIMATE APPLICATIONS: Studying atmospheric methane trends and emissions - possibly feeding into IPCC.

OFFICIAL CITATION: Siddans, R.; Knappett, D.; Kerridge, B.; Latter, B.; Waterfall, A.; Hurley, J.; Walker, J. (2016): STFC RAL methane retrievals from IASI on board MetOp-A, version 1.0. Centre for Environmental Data Analysis, 18 March 2016. doi:10.5285/B6A84C73-89F3-48EC-AEE3-592FEF634E9B. http://dx.doi.org/10.5285/B6A84C73-89F3-48EC-AEE3-592FEF634E9B
